Overview Overview
 

The aim of this module is to introduce students to the physics of vibrations, waves and light, and electromagnetism, and to tutor them in the solution of elementary problems in these areas.

_Vibrations and Waves: (6 lectures)

* Elasticity and simple harmonic motion; Pendulums; Damped Harmonic Oscillators;
* The nature of waves; The mathematical description of a wave; Transverse and longitudinal waves
* Linear superposition
* Standing waves and Sound

_Light: (6 Lectures)

* The electromagnetic spectrum; Polarization
* Reflection, refraction and dispersion; Lenses; Coherence and diffraction

_Electromagnetism: (12 lectures)

* Origins of Electricity, Coulomb’s Law, Electric Fields, and Electric Field Lines;
* Electric potential and Electric Potential Energy, Voltage, Capacitors and Capacitance
* Magnetic Fields and Forces, Basic Circuits.
